The Shoes of the Fisherman

The Shoes of the Fisherman

1968 · 2h 42m · Drama · ★ 6.8

"From political prisoner to Pope."

Ukrainian bishop Kiril Lakota, a political prisoner in a Soviet gulag for twenty years, is unexpectedly released and sent to the Vatican, where, upon the sudden death of the Pope, leader of the Catholic Church, he must face a challenging destiny that will put the future of the entire world in his hands.

Director Michael Anderson
Cast Anthony Quinn, Oskar Werner, David Janssen, Vittorio De Sica, Laurence Olivier
